COMPONENTS SIZING
The following procedure defines the value of
essential parameters for the transformer and the
sensing resistance in a typical application. The
user can adapt by himself the final design,
according to specific needs, if any.
- 1. Define the maximum output voltage
V
MAX
OUT
for which the converter has still to
operate in constant current mode.
- 2. Check that the ratio between the minimum
operating output voltage
V
MIN
OUT
and
V
MAX
OUT
is
lower than 2.5. This ratio is limited by the
overvoltage protection value (Typically 29 V)
and
VDDreg
(Typically
10
V)
and
their
tolerances.
- 3. Compute the transformer turn ratio n from
primary to secondary with the formula :
n
=
100
V
MAX
OUT
=
np
ns
- 4. Compute the sense resistance value with the
formula :
RS
= n x
0.175
IOUT
- 5. Compute the transformer turn ratio nAUX
from auxiliary to secondary with the formula :
nAUX
=
25
V
MAX
OUT
=
na
ns
- 6. The current control function requires the
converter to work in discontinuous mode. The
primary inductance value LP of the transformer
can be computed by respecting this constraint
in all conditions, or by using the following
formula :
LP
=
n
10
x
V
MIN
IN
x
TSW
IOUT
where :
V
MIN
IN
is the minimum input rectified DC voltage
from the mains.
TSW is the switching period.
START UP SEQUENCE
An
integrated high
voltage
current
source
provides a bias current from the DRAIN pin during
the start-up phase. This current is partially
absorbed by internal control circuits which are
placed into a standby mode with reduced
consumption and also provided to the external
capacitors connected to the VDD and VCC pins. As
soon as the voltage on this pin reaches the high
voltage threshold VDDon of the UVLO logic, the
device
turns
into
active
mode
and
starts
switching. The start up current generator is
switched off, and the converter should normally
provide the needed current on the VDD pin
through the auxiliary winding of the transformer,
as shown on figure 13.
The sum of the external capacitors CSTART on the
VDD and VCC pins must be sized according to the
time needed by the converter to start up, when
the device starts switching. This time tSS depends
on many parameters, among which transformer
design,
output
capacitors,
capacitor
value
implemented on the CREF pin (See soft start
consideration here after). The following formula
can be used for defining the minimum capacitor
needed :
CSTART
>
IDD x tSS
VDDhyst
where :
IDD is the consumption current on the VDD pin
when switching. Refer to specified IDD1 and IDD2
values.
tSS is the start up time of the converter when the
device begins to switch. Worst case is generally
at full load.
VDDhyst
is the voltage hysteresis of the UVLO
logic. Refer to the minimum specified value.
CSTART =CVDD +CVCC is the sum of both
capacitors on VDD and VCC pins. Once is defined,
allot a standard 4.7
µF / 16 V on the VDD pin, and
the rest on the VCC pin. The VDD capacitor
insures a correct decoupling of the internal serial
regulator between VCC and VDD.
